Attic Fan Repair in Provo, UT
Attic fan repair services focus on maintaining and restoring attic ventilation systems that help regulate indoor temperatures and reduce energy costs. These services typically cover troubleshooting issues with existing attic fans, replacing damaged or worn-out components, and ensuring proper operation of the fan units. Homeowners often request attic fan repairs when they notice insufficient airflow, unusual noises, or if the fan has stopped working altogether, especially during the warmer months when attic ventilation is most needed.
Before requesting attic fan repair, property owners should understand the type of attic fan installed, such as ceiling-mounted or roof-mounted units, and be aware of any recent changes or issues observed. It’s helpful to know the age of the fan and whether it has experienced prior problems. Clarifying the specific concerns or symptoms can assist in diagnosing the issue accurately and determining the appropriate repair solutions. Proper maintenance and timely repairs can help extend the lifespan of attic fans and maintain effective attic ventilation.

Common Attic Fan Repair Jobs
Attic fan repair - restoring proper ventilation to improve attic airflow and reduce heat buildup.
Fan motor replacement - installing new motors to ensure reliable attic fan operation.
Blade repair or replacement - fixing or replacing damaged fan blades for efficient airflow.
Electrical troubleshooting - diagnosing and fixing wiring or switch issues affecting attic fan performance.
Control system repair - restoring or replacing thermostats and control switches for proper operation.
Preventative maintenance - inspecting and servicing attic fans to prevent future breakdowns.
Attic Fan Repair Questions
What are common signs that an attic fan needs repair? Unusual noises, failure to turn on, or inconsistent airflow can indicate issues requiring attention.
How does a homeowner know if their attic fan is working properly? Proper operation is indicated by consistent airflow and the fan turning on when temperature or humidity levels rise.
What causes attic fans to stop functioning? Problems often stem from electrical issues, broken blades, or a faulty thermostat.
When should attic fan repair be considered? Repairs are needed if the fan is not operating efficiently, making noise, or showing signs of damage.
